@phdthesis{digilib70269, month = {February}, title = {EFEKTIVITAS PERATURAN DAERAH NOMOR 15 TAHUN 2006 TENTANG PERUBAHAN ATAS PERATURAN DAERAH NOMOR 7 TAHUN 2005 DI KABUPATEN INDRAMAYU TENTANG PELARANGAN MINUMAN BERALKOHOL DITINJAU DARI MAQASHID SYARIAH}, school = {UIN SUNAN KALIJAGA YOGYAKARTA}, author = {NIM.: 20103070072 Mohamad Abi Dimyati}, year = {2025}, note = {Proborini Hastuti, M.H.}, keywords = {Peraturan Daerah Nomor 15 Tahun 2006, Indramayu, Maqashid Syariah}, url = {https://digilib.uin-suka.ac.id/id/eprint/70269/}, abstract = {Regional Regulation (PERDA) No. 15/2006 of Indramayu Regency regulates the prohibition of the distribution and consumption of alcoholic beverages with the aim of protecting the community from the negative effects of alcohol. Although there are pros and cons to this policy, the regulation focuses on creating a healthier and safer environment in accordance with the local cultural values of the community. This research aims to explore the problematic nature of the unclear alcohol categorization norms in the Indramayu local regulation, which is not specified in detail, even though alcohol is categorized in higher regulations. This research uses an empirical juridical method with a descriptive-analytical approach that focuses on direct observation of the implementation of this policy in the field. Primary data was collected through interviews with relevant parties, such as the Chairman of the DPRD, Satpol PP, and the local community. Secondary data was obtained from primary and secondary legal materials, including laws and regulations, legal literature, and other sources. The results show that Regional Regulation No. 15/2006 in Indramayu Regency aims to protect the public and maintain public order through the prohibition of alcoholic beverage distribution. However, supervision and law enforcement challenges still exist, with business actors violating the rules. Synergy between the government, law enforcement, and the community is needed to strengthen supervision. The community, especially laborers, support this regulation, but want stricter supervision and law enforcement. From a Maqashid Sharia perspective, the prohibition of alcohol is in line with the objectives of Islamic law in protecting the five aspects of life: religion, soul, mind, offspring, and property. Nonetheless, the effectiveness of this regulation largely depends on the consistency of law enforcement, community support, and periodic evaluation of the policy implementation. Therefore, better socialization and stricter supervision are needed to ensure the objectives of this regulation are optimally achieved.} }
